Three men facing charges after mid-afternoon Hog’s Back Road shootout

By Mike Vlasveld

Two men are facing charges of attempted murder, while another has been charged with firearms offences after a shootout on Hog's Back Road.

Police say, around 3:45 p.m. on September 18, 2020, two men shot at another man, who then retaliated.  

Emmanuel Pinard, 35, and Michael Nicolitsis, 41, both of Ottawa, have been charged with attempted murder and conspiring to commit murder.  

The targeted person, Brandon Longo, 35, also of Ottawa, has been charged with several firearms-related offences for his role when returning fire.  

No one was injured in the shooting.

All three accused were scheduled to appear in court Thursday, March 25, 2021.
